Marketing Dictionary: renewal-at-birth

advance renewal of a subscription ordered at the same time that payment for the current subscription is sent; abbreviated RAB. Many publishers offer RABs at special rates to increase cash flow and to extend the term of the subscriptions sold. RAB offers usually include wording such as "pay $12 for one year, or double your savings and get two years for only $18." RABs are not a major source of business relative to other sources such as cold mail promotions, because relatively few customers will accept the offer to double their purchase. However, their cost is so minimal as to make them one of the most profitable.
